It's really hard just to watch someone walk to decide what's wrong with them. A better way is to do what's called Three Dimensional Gait Analysis, and that's where the child comes into one of our labs. Here, we put markers on their face, hands, and legs. We have a computer and a bunch of cameras all around the room. And then we're able to break down the gait into three dimensions.
